WebCross-matching or crossmatching is a test performed before a blood transfusion as part of blood compatibility testing.Normally, this involves adding the recipient's blood plasma to a sample of the donor's red blood cells.If the blood is incompatible, the antibodies in the recipient's plasma will bind to antigens on the donor red blood cells. . Web31 mrt. 2024 · Image Source: HSIB Delays in neonatal blood transfusion emerged as a safety risk from the maternity investigation programme. This investigation explores specifically, communication between different medical teams & national guidance on when to consider option of a blood transfusion for a newborn.
